WELCOME TO THE LIBRARY !

NEED TO KNOW Textbook Care Your Library Records

WHO’S RESPONSIBLE? For lost or stolen books For damaged covers and pages For items checked out to each student

You Are !

IDENTIFICATION Each book has a unique barcode number. At check-out, that barcode number is added to your Library Record. Write your name inside the front cover of each textbook. There’s a special place just for that.

COVERS ARE IMPORTANT Brown paper bags work the best. They are free from the grocery store! Write you name on the outside. Don’t tape covers to the book itself.

BOOK SOCKS CAN CAUSE PROBLEMS Often bend or break corners and spines. It is difficult to find ones big enough. Be careful of advertising that suggests “jumbo” will fit any book. If the book sock is difficult to put on, the size is probably too small.

DON’T PAY FOR WHAT YOU DIDN’T DO September is the month to tell us about any problem with the condition of your textbooks. See any damage notes that may be written inside the front cover. We want to know about problems that are not already noted.

WE CHARGE.....

FULL REPLACEMENT COSTS Lost or stolen book Unusable book (i.e. liquid damage, mold, excessive writing, doggy chew marks) (Be aware that some textbooks cost over $80!)

DAMAGES UP TO $15 Bent corners Broken spine Cleaning Missing or damaged barcode Staining Tape on book Torn pages Writing

BE INFORMED 24/7 access to the Library Catalog. See all textbooks and library books you have checked out with their barcode numbers. See when they are due back. Textbook information is on the library home page.

TELL US Check your library record in the Library Catalog. If something doesn’t look right (for example, the barcode on the book you have does not match what is on your library record), tell us!
